There are three major forms in which whey supplements come:

  1. Concentrate
  2. Isolate
  3. Hydrolysate

Concentrates contain low levels of fat and cholesterol while carrying most nutrients found in raw “whey”. They provide almost eighty percent pure filling compared to isolates or hydrolysates.
Isolates undergo additional processing consequencing removals of lactose and fat resulting in ninety percent consisting only proteins without other ingredients present typically.
Hydrolysate becomes predigested via partial hydrolysis resulting infaster nutrient absorption compared to concentratesand isolates but tendsto be expensive for consumers.

The Actual Protein Content

The widely known rule stated across containers states”Twenty-four grams per serving,”this instance referredto as concentrate-based since those versions make up themajorityof products being sold rather than others.Thismeans serving whilst using a concentrate based versionholdsbetween 20 -25 grams of protein per scoop.

Expectedly, servings containing Isolate or hydrolysate forms holdmore space for proteins than concentrates.Per serving levels contain approximately 24 grams and can rangeup till 30grams depending on the brand. One must remember that the packaging and claimed nutritional information can differ from real-world results due to unnecessary additives hampering pure flavors.
